Kashidih

Kashidih is a village located in Chandil subdivision of Saraikela Kharsawan district in Jharkhand, India. It is situated 22km away from sub-district headquarter Chandil (tehsildar office) and 45km away from district headquarter Sarikela -- Kharswana. As per 2009 stats, Chawlibasa is the gram panchayat of Kashidih village.

About Kashidih

According to Census 2011, the location code or village code of Kashidih is 378775. The village spans a total geographical area of 210 hectares, and the pincode of the locality is 832404. Chandil is nearest town to Kashidih village for all major economic activities.

When it comes to local governance, Kashidih village is administered by a Sarpanch, the elected head of the village, in accordance with the Constitution of India and the Panchayati Raj Act. The village falls under the Ichagarh Vidhan Sabha constituency for state-level representation and the Ranchi Lok Sabha constituency for national parliamentary elections. Population of Kashidih

Below is a concise population overview of Kashidih as per the Census 2011 data. The table highlights the key population metrics categorized by gender and social groups.

ParticularsTotalMaleFemale
Total Population 704 357 347
Child Population (0–6 yrs) 118 58 60
Scheduled Castes (SC) N/A N/A N/A
Scheduled Tribes (ST) 653 331 322
Literate Population 279 188 91
Illiterate Population 425 169 256

Here's a detailed summary of the Basic Population Details of Kashidih village:

  • The total population of Kashidih village is around 704, including approximately 357 males and 347 females, with a sex ratio of 971 females per 1,000 males.
  • There are about 118 children aged 0–6 years in Kashidih village, reflecting the young population in the village.
  • Kashidih village has 653 residents from the Scheduled Tribes (ST).
  • The literacy rate of Kashidih village is about 39.63%, with male literacy at 52.66% and female literacy at 26.22%.
  • There are around 150 households in Kashidih village.

Connectivity of Kashidih

Connectivity plays a major role in improving access, opportunities, and overall development of villages like Kashidih. As per the 2011 stats, Kashidih had access to public bus service, private bus service and railway station.

Connectivity Type Status (in year 2011)
Public Bus Service Available within 5 - 10 km distance
Private Bus Service Available within 5 - 10 km distance
Railway Station Available within 10+ km distance
